Spring/Summer 2026 Footwear Trends: A Comprehensive Guide

With the arrival of spring just around the corner, fashion enthusiasts are eagerly anticipating the footwear trends that will define the upcoming season. The Spring/Summer 2026 collections have showcased a compelling blend of reimagined classics and innovative designs, offering a diverse array of options to refresh any shoe wardrobe.

A notable shift this season is the prevalence of slim-profile sneakers, a sophisticated departure from the bulkier athletic shoes of previous years. Leading designers like Miuccia Prada and Raf Simons presented sleek satin iterations, often paired unexpectedly with formal attire, while Dries Van Noten infused vibrant hues into neutral ensembles. These trainers offer a grounded yet refined aesthetic, promising comfort without compromising on style.

Gladiator sandals are making a significant return, albeit with a modern, streamlined update. The 2026 versions feature slender straps and flatter soles, shedding their bohemian past for a more contemporary edge. Brands such as Khaite emphasized thick leather constructions extending up the leg, while Celine introduced elegant, charm-embellished cage styles. These sandals are now styled with evening wear, creating an intriguing juxtaposition and a distinctly urban sensibility.

Espadrilles, traditionally associated with relaxed seaside getaways, have been elevated for the new season. Miu Miu ingeniously blended sneaker uppers with classic jute soles, resulting in a hybrid design that is both playful and chic. Celine offered a more formal interpretation with sharp, high-wedge espadrilles featuring pointed toes. These updated styles are no longer confined to vacation wardrobes but can be seamlessly integrated into more polished outfits, such as those featuring crisp white trousers or flowing maxi coats.

For the professional realm, the focus is on comfortable yet stylish "nine-to-five" heels. These designs prioritize wearability, featuring snug fits that almost embrace the foot and modest heel heights, often in the kitten heel range or slightly above. Khaite demonstrated their versatility by pairing them with denim and tailored leather blazers, while Chanel showcased them alongside sophisticated suiting, highlighting their adaptability for both casual and formal office settings.

Clogs, once synonymous with a rustic aesthetic, have been revitalized with a sharper, more luxurious appeal. Bottega Veneta introduced versions with intricate intrecciato weaving, bold studs, and pointed toes, while Versace’s daring peep-toe designs with towering heels exuded undeniable allure. Far from their pastoral roots, these modern clogs are best paired with sleek leather garments or sharp tailoring to achieve a tougher, more fashion-forward look.

Fashion flip-flops, which previously sparked debate, are firmly establishing their place in high fashion. Balenciaga presented luxurious platform flip-flops crafted from velvet, transforming the humble sandal into an elegant option suitable for evening events. More robust leather versions offer a polished choice for daily wear. This season, these updated flip-flops are encouraged to be worn beyond the beach, serving as a chic accent to more formal ensembles.

Finally, embellished heels bring a touch of whimsy and artistry to the collection. Designers have incorporated a variety of decorative elements, from crystal-encrusted heels and delicate chandelier accents to intricate appliquéd details. These shoes are designed to be statement pieces, acting as elegant adornments for the feet, irrespective of whether they feature feathers, sparkling rhinestones, or unique sculptural elements.

The Spring/Summer 2026 footwear landscape is rich with diversity, encouraging a blend of comfort, elegance, and unexpected pairings. From the subtle sophistication of slim sneakers to the playful allure of decorated heels, this season’s trends invite personal expression and a fresh perspective on classic styles.
